ICICI Academy of Skills: Messages from trainers and trainees on Teacher’s Day

ICICI Academy of Skills AssamMy name is Kaustab Mani Nath from Mangaldoi, Assam. I am a student of Selling skills batch and my trainer name is Chandamita Choudhury. My trainer keeps on guiding on every topic starting from how to sit for an interview to maintaining discipline.

ICICI Academy retail trainingMy name is Jyotismita Kalita from ICICI Academy from skills, Guwahati.Currently, I am studying in Retail sales class and my trainer is Remei Diphung.Sir has trained me quite well and I have seen a very good growth in me. Trainers are very helpful and I feel lucky to be a part of this Academy.

ICICI Academy of skills traineeKochi – Gopika Lalu (Trainee) Tessy Juby (Trainer) This is my Trainer Ms. Tessy Juby. She has inspired me with her knowledge, skills and experience. Thanks is just word for the support she has given to me.

ICICI skills trainerLucknow – Jyoti Dwivedi (Trainee) Shilpee (Trainer) Wish you a very happy teachers day my dear Shilpee ma’am you are the best teacher. I love you forever and God bless You.

ICICI Skills trainee kalyani-_bengaluruBengaluru – Kalyani – “Thank you sir for changing my life. I was always hesitant to go out and speak in public, but now my parents/friends have noticed a drastic change in me. I work for HDB financials and am happy with my job.”

ICICI Skills academy traineeKochi – Krishna Balachandran (Trainee) Anitha Purushotham (Trainer) It’s my pleasure to be with my trainer Ms. Anitha Purushotham, who has helped me to be a better personally and professionally. Thank you for all the support.

ICICI Academy of Skills Bhubaneswar

Debasmita – Bhubaneswar

 

ICICI Academy of skills bengaluruBengaluru – Manjunath (Trainee) – Kiran (Trainer) I was working as housekeeping staff before joining the academy. It was very difficult to lead life. After joining, I learned many skills. Now I’m working as team leader at Janalakshmi Bank with around Rs. 35000 income. I’m leading a better quality of life. Thanks to the academy and faculty Kiran Sir.ICICI Skills Academy trainer

Delhi – Monika Singh – I am very thankful to you for guiding me to lead a great future.Today everything that I am gaining is because of You Mam. You trained me very Well.

ICICI Academy of skills MohaliMohali – Manpreet Singh – Thank you sir for being my trainer, learnt so many things from you. Now as per your guidelines I am doing job & helping my family financially.

ICICI Academy of skills trainer DelhiDelhi – Pooja Singh – You gave your all contribution to develop us. When I loose hope you give me your Shine and motivate me.I get the positiveness from all of you for growing. Thank you so much Isha Ma’am, Ruby Ma’am and Shifali Ma’am.

ICICI Academy of skills trainee bangaloreBengaluru – Rani (Trainee) Satish Lal (Trainer) Thank you Sathish lal Sir. 1st step in my career was started by you. Thanks for giving us the opportunity to work in 1 of the Top most Brand in Banking sector. I promise you Sir I’ll work hard and give 100% effort to Grow High and Make my parents and you feel proud.

ICICI Skills Academy trainingBengaluru – Sudha Rani – “I really thank you from bottom of my heart sir. I never imagined that one day I would work for ICICI bank. Today, I am working as sales officer in ICICI bank which was my dream. These all happened only because of your training sir. This is a thank you note not only from me but from my family too.”
